Question
I know that Rav Ovadia Yosef and others write that it's disrespectful to sit with one's legs crossed in synagogue, for one wouldn't sit that way when meeting with dignitaries. Does this apply to women as well, where it's totally accepted, and even modest for them sit this way?
Answer
I asked Rav Shlomo Aviner, and he answered that women in shul are allowed to cross their legs under their skirt.
With Love of Israel, Rav Ari Shvat (Chwat)
